Transaction a909589b57c27fe7e8673885afb32735b47582bcda31c8885fdf574e9e2cb069
1 Input
2 Outputs
- a909589b57c27fe7e8673885afb32735b47582bcda31c8885fdf574e9e2cb069:0
- a909589b57c27fe7e8673885afb32735b47582bcda31c8885fdf574e9e2cb069:1
value 22016378
address mmM9nBT7ffUhzsVFbJUHT28W5bP4XeFnvR
value 1051384
address mibH95Lg3xgTivChe8bbPQQ3cnkGZAA12o